What is the specific angular momentum of an elliptical orbit, if the flight path angle of the satellite in orbit at an instant is 15°? The satellite is travelling at a velocity of 10.7 km/s at the same instant and is parked at an altitude of 7048 km measured from earth’s center.

Correct Answer: 72,876.32 km2/s
Given, Velocity of satellite (v) = 10.7 km/s Flight path angle (γ) =15° Satellite distance (r) = 7048 km Tangential velocity (vt) = vcos(γ) = 10.7*cos(15°) = 10.34 km/s Specific angular momentum (h) = rvt = 7048*10.34 = 72,876.32 km2/s
